148.6430 DELEGATION OF DUTIES; ASSIGNMENT OF TASKS.
The occupational therapist is responsible for all duties delegated to the occupational therapy
assistant or tasks assigned to direct service personnel. The occupational therapist may delegate
to an occupational therapy assistant those portions of a client's evaluation, reevaluation, and
treatment that, according to prevailing practice standards of the American Occupational Therapy
Association, can be performed by an occupational therapy assistant. The occupational therapist
may not delegate portions of an evaluation or reevaluation of a person whose condition is
changing rapidly. Delegation of duties related to use of physical agent modalities to occupational
therapy assistants is governed by section 148.6440, subdivision 6.
